What does EN 16005 mandate?
EN 16005 is the European standard for the safety of automatic pedestrian doors and defines the following requirements for protecting the hinge area on swing doors:
- Hinge area protection: Must be provided on all swing doors, even low-energy doors. Danger points presenting a finger trap hazard must be protected up to a height of at least 1.9 meters from the floor.
- Vulnerable door users: There must be no contact with the moving door leaf when a significant proportion of door users are elderly, infirm, disabled, or young children.
Where do the alternative solutions fall short?
Electro-sensitive protective equipment (ESPE) devices such as infrared and time of flight technology sensors have weaknesses in protecting the hinge area on swing doors.
- Infrared technology sensors are not designed to safeguard the hinge area.
- Time-of-flight sensors have blind spots and uncovered zones, which can result in the hinge area not being fully protected up to the required height of 1.9 meters from the floor surface.
